This paper presents the development of a methodology to evaluate candidates places for installation an EV fast charging microgrid (EVFCM), composed by charging station, electrical grid connection, photovoltaic carport and a small wind generation. The methodology proposed focus on evaluating pre-defined points over eleven different criteria, such as: vehicle flux, proximity of medium voltage grid, availability of wind and solar generation, and socioeconomical data from place and population. The overall goal is to classify hierarchically this points to find the best options places to install the EVFCM. The case study is applied in the east of the state of Rio Grande do Sul, and the predefined points are sitting along important highways that connect Brazil to Uruguay.
